The Relationship Between Sunscreen and Acne: How to Protect the Skin Without Worsening It

Navigating sunscreen use can be challenging for those with acne-prone skin. Choosing non-comedogenic and oil-free options, especially physical sunscreens, is essential to prevent flare-ups. Understanding ingredients, application techniques, and individual skin types helps protect against UV damage while managing acne effectively.
